Clark Nets a Pair as No. 7 Women's Soccer Bests Stonehill, 3-1

BROOKVILLE, N.Y. - The No. 7 LIU Post women's soccer team improved to 5-1-0 on the season with a 3-1 victory over Stonehill College (3-4) Monday afternoon at the Pioneer Soccer Park.

Sophomore Gabrielle Clark (Edmonds, Wash.) led the Pioneers to victory, scoring two goals in the second half. Clark's first of the day was off a deflected header by Andrea Huntzinger (Stockholm, Sweden), putting LIU Post up 1-0 at 6:28. Four and a half minutes later Alice Schonfeldt (Burtrask, Sweden)cleared the ball out of a scramble in front of the goal to find the foot of Clark, for the 2-0 lead after finding the lower right corner of the goal. Clark's second goal proved to be the eventual game-winner.

Stonehill's pressure led to the Skyhawk's lone goal of the game. Nicole Garfield prevented the shutout in the 66th minute but that was the last time Stonehill would find the back of the goal. LIU Post notched an insurance goal at 73:09 when Huntzinger took the ball up the right side and nailed a strike into the lower left of the cage.

Junior Hillevi Eklow (Väröbacka, Sweden) earned the win with a season-high seven saves on the day.

The Pioneers open East Coast Conference play in their return to the pitch on Saturday, Sept. 23 on the road against Daemen College. Game time is scheduled for 11 a.m. in Amherst, N.Y.
